Bobcats love to hunt in meadows and pastures.  This cat charged a number of squirrels down this old fenceline.  The lucky squirrel (or smart squirrel) is on the other side of the fence with some kind of pig wire at the bottom of it.  After missing a squirrel on this side, it went through the fence after this guy.  Photographed in the central California foothills.  I had 13 bobcat encounters yesterday (Nov 18) for a total of 99 cats so far in 2014 - with six bobcat safaris left before the end of the year.

Nikon D3s, 500mm f4 lens, ISO 800, 1/2000 at f5.6.  Window rest.  Raw converted to JPG in CS6.
